Jesus raises alarm when he warns us that adultery isn't limited to sexual intercourse outside of marriage, but begins earlier in the lustful glance of the eye and in mental fantasies.

Adultery isn't just physical; it can be done in the heart. So great is the threat of a wandering eye or straying hand that Jesus suggests losing a part of the body instead of facing the fire of hell. Kingdom righteousness demands more than physical abstinence from sex outside of marriage, but not less.

In view of such teaching, what kind of sexual conduct is becoming of a disciple of Jesus? Join us as Dr Marshall Ballantine-Jones and Dani Treweek help us consider how to deal with lust in our hearts.

About our speakers

Marshall Ballantine-Jones is a researcher on the effects of sexualised media and social media behaviours, and has just completed his PhD on pornography, its impact on adolescents, and its connections to narcissism, social media and sexting.

Dani Treweek has just completed her PhD on a theological ethic of singleness and is the founding chair of the Single Minded Conference.
